the NDSOC is holding its Xmas picnic in conjuction with the Cars of the World classic car display at Morning Star Estate Winery - Mornington on Sunday December 2nd

Meeting at Rickets Point tea house at 7.45am for a calvalcade down to Mornington.

The Cars of the World display always attracts hundred of classic sports cars and a Show n Shine and Concours d elegance may be entered.

Entry fee (donation to charity) is $20 per car (free for NDSOC members as the club is picking up the tab) 

The feature marque this year is the Lotus 7...........I'm talking to the organisers about having the Zed as the feature marque for next year so hoping to get lots of Zeds along.!!!
